  11. Ho TRN

     

    I have been trying that for this past year, then about a month some how ( with a lot of help here ) it just came together.

    I took a video clip in QUICKTIME and exported it as a TGA Animation (Image Sequence)

    The next step I don't remember exactly but I imported either the first image of the sequence or the whole set of clips into AM under 'images'

    Then I dragged that into my CHOR under Camera 1 as a rotoscope, it worked! WOW I saved it before I screwed it up again.

    From that I imported a model and just played with it 'frame_by_frame' and it all worked.

    When I rendered I had to turn OFF the Alpha channel thing so the rotoscope would show.

     

     

    Then I removed the rotoscope and replaced it with a photo and imported another model and have been animation it to match the original model.

     

    Hope this helps
